There is a few posts early on this thread about the training bond, but from the top of my head it's a 5 year bond if you actually pass the course and get rated. The number $70,000 comes to mind but don't quote me. Rumors are airservices only makes you pay if you leave for another ATC gig, not if you give-up ATC all together. There is no repayments, just have to do the 5 years.

$70,000 is correct, from the day you rate, which could be up to 2 years after you start your training. 7 years is a long time.....
Also ASA recently told a near-rated field trainee, that the bond would be payable even if they didn't use their license elsewhere. Trainee resigned.
